Analysis
In 2023, years of schooling in Venezuela stood at 9.68.
That represents a change of up 3.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, years of schooling in Venezuela peaked at 10.31 in 2016 and was at its lowest, 5.34, in 1990.
Venezuela ranks 101st of 192 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 34 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 6.46 | 5.34 | 7.57 | 10 |
| 2000s | 7.89 | 7.51 | 8.25 | 10 |
| 2010s | 9.58 | 8.69 | 10.31 | 10 |
| 2020s | 9.68 | 9.68 | 9.68 | 4 |
